| Grant Comments | Output power listed is conducted. SAR compliance has been established with a separation distance of 5 mm between the dongle and flat phantom. This device was tested for SAR compliance for use in notebook computers with connector configurations as described in this filing, and can be used with notebook computers with the same operating configurations and exposure conditions, with only minor configuration and construction differences. Compliance of this device in all final host configurations is the responsibility of the Grantee. The antenna(s) used for this transmitter must not be co-located or operating in conjunction with any other antenna or transmitter within a host device, except in accordance with FCC multi-transmitter product guidelines. The highest reported body SAR is 1.18 W/Kg. The device supports 20MHz and 40MHz bandwidth modes |
